(OLNEY) in Boys High School Soccer yesterday –
Olney won its home opener match at the Middle School, beating Mattoon, 1-0
the Tigers’ lone goal was a corner kick score by Owen Kocher
Olney had some great defense on the pitch as well
in the junior varsity match, Olney and Mattoon played to a 3-3 tie
the (2-0-3) Tigers are scheduled to play at Mt. Carmel tomorrow
(NEWTON) in Boys High School Soccer yesterday –
Newton won at home, beating Pana, 8-1
the Eagles were led by Luke Farley with 4 goals, plus single goals by
Wade Ochs, Henry Will, Brock Anderson, and Daniel Falcioni
assists by Lance Volk, Henry Will, Luke Farley, and Samuel Rodriguez
the (5-1) Eagles are scheduled to play at Staunton tomorrow
